先日Java EE 8がリリースされましたが
追加・更新された各テクノロジーのバージョンは以下のようになっています。
アップデートされたもの
| テクノロジー | EE6バージョン | EE7バージョン |
|---|---|---|
| Enterprise JavaBeans (EJB) | 3.2 | 3.2 |
| Servlet | 3.1 | 4.0 |
| JavaServer Pages (JSP) | 2.3 | 2.3 |
| Expression Language (EL) | 3.0 | 3.0 |
| Java Messaging Service (JMS) | 2.0 | 2.0 |
| Java Transaction API (JTA) | 1.2 | 1.2 |
| JavaMail API | 1.5 | 1.6 |
| Java Connector Architecture (JCA) | 1.7 | 1.7 |
| Web Services | 1.4 | 1.4 |
| Java API for RESTful Web Services (JAX-RS) | 2.0 | 2.1 |
| Java API for WebSocket | 1.0 | 1.1 |
| Java API for JSON Processing (JSON-P) | 1.0 | 1.1 |
| Concurrency Utilities for Java EE | 1.0 | 1.0 |
| Batch Application for the Java Platform (jBatch) | 1.0 | 1.0 |
| Java EE Management | 1.1 | 1.1 |
| Java Authorization Service Provider Contract for Containers (JACC) | 1.5 | 1.5 |
| Java Authentication Service Provider Interface for Containers (JASPIC) | 1.1 | 1.1 |
| JSP Debugging | 1.0 | 1.0 |
| JavaServer Pages Standard Tag Library (JSTL) | 1.2 | 1.2 |
| Web Services Metadata for the Java Platform | 2.1 | 2.1 |
| JavaServer Faces (JSF) | 2.2 | 2.3 |
| Common Annotations | 1.2 | 1.3 |
| Java Persistence API (JPA) | 2.1 | 2.2 |
| Bean Validation | 1.1 | 2.0 |
| Managed Beans | 1.0 | 1.0 |
| Interceptors | 1.2 | 1.2 |
| Contexts and Dependency Injection for Java EE (CDI) | 1.1 | 2.0 |
| Dependency Injection for Java | 1.0 | 1.0 |
紆余曲折あったJava EE 8ですが、追加された機能は最終的にJSON-BとSecurity APIの2つになりました。
また、Servlet、Bean Validation、CDIの3つの仕様についてはメジャーバージョンが更新されており、大きな機能が追加されています。